Fall Classes
While classes might look a little different this fall, the Olds College team is working hard to create experiential learning opportunities for our students.
For the fall 2020 term, classes will be offered predominantly in a remote learning environment with some exceptions. All programs have gone through an academic delivery model review to determine the most appropriate delivery method, this includes:
Remote delivery - classes and labs will be held virtually.
On-Campus - classes and labs will be in-person and on-campus, while adhering to social distancing and safety protocols.
Remote with required/mandatory in-person, on-campus labs - classes held virtually with mandatory on-campus, in-person labs to allow for hands-on learning.

Campus Operations for the Fall Term
All buildings on campus will reopen on September 8 with restricted hours to Olds College students and staff (see below). Social distancing signage and engineering controls have been put in place, along with hand sanitizer stations.
Non-medical masks or face coverings that cover the mouth and nose are mandatory for all on-campus indoor public spaces, including hallways, washrooms and other common-use spaces. While Olds College students and staff will be provided with two reusable face masks, please come prepared with your own. Students, watch your email for pick up information.
Students and staff returning to campus are required to complete the Returning to Campus Orientation, along with a one-time re-entry health screening form. Every day prior to entering campus, students and staff must complete the daily health assessment using the Olds College Alert App. Watch your emails for more information.

Phased Re-Entry
Through a phased re-entry plan we expect to have more staff and faculty back on campus this fall, along with some students. Our hope is that we will all be back on campus for January 2021.
Re-Entry - Phase 1 - (July 6, 2020 - August 23, 2020)
Personnel who are required to develop departmental safety procedures, implement physical changes to facilities and maintain campus hygiene. This includes Health and Safety, Print Shop, Facilities, and Caretaking staff.
College Leadership Team members (and other managers) can be on campus as necessary to provide leadership to teams and support phase two preparations.
Limited to no on campus instruction.
Re-Entry - Phase 2 - (August 24, 2020 - December 31, 2020).
The gradual return of operations and support functions to campus, including: Office of the Registrar, TLCI, Business Services, Human Resources, Information Technology, Continuing Education, Development, Communications and some Health and Wellness staff.
Olds College continues to encourage remote working arrangements where effective.
The Olds College Fall Term will be offered predominantly in a remote learning environment with some exceptions.
Re-Entry - Phase 3 - (January 1, 2021 anticipated)
The return of the remainder of staff and faculty as the students return for the resumption of on-campus, in-person classes. This would include remaining Faculty, Instructional Assistants, Health & Wellness, Accessibility and Athletic staff.
